概括
在极度早产的婴儿中,早期使用麦克罗戈尔显著加快了食进步,并支持肠道微生物组的发展. 这种干预措施有望改善脆弱新生儿的治疗结果.

背景情况:
- 推迟肠道营养会增加极度早产婴儿的不良结果.
- 关于促进美疏散和胃肠道运动的疗法,证据有限.
- 麦克罗戈尔对早产婴儿的食耐受性和微生物群的影响需要进行研究.
研究的目的:
- 为了确定早期马克罗戈尔给药对早产婴儿 (<27周妊娠期) 食耐受性的影响.
- 评估宏醇对肠道微生物群在这个脆弱人群中的影响.
主要方法:
- 进行了两个观察性队列研究:德国新生儿网络 (GNN) 和新生儿免疫调节 (IRoN) 研究.
- 在GNN中,NICU与高或低早期巨醇使用量进行了比较.
- IRoN评估了微生物组在实施宏醇之前和之后的变化.
主要成果:
- 在使用宏醇 (GNN: 14 vs. 16天;IRoN: 12 vs. 16天) 的NICU中观察到更快的进步到全肠养.
- 与使用macrogol无关的败血症或腹部并发症的风险增加.
- 较高的Bifidobacterium longum丰度与更快的养进步相关.
结论:
- 早期,非标签的麦克罗戈尔使用可能会促进高度脆弱的早产婴儿的食进步.
- 这些发现支持需要进行随机对照试验,以确认macrogol的疗效.
- 麦克罗戈尔可以积极影响肠道微生物组合,帮助营养支持.

Enteral Nutrition II: Nasointestinal and Gastrostomy Feeding
62
Enteral nutrition encompasses various methods of delivering nutrition directly to the gastrointestinal (GI) tract, bypassing traditional oral intake. It is particularly beneficial for patients who cannot eat by mouth but have a functioning digestive system. Key methods include nasointestinal feeding, gastrostomy, and jejunostomy, each suited to different clinical scenarios based on the patient's needs and condition.

Enteral nutrition delivers nutrients directly to the stomach or small intestine through a tube. This method is appropriate for patients who cannot eat but still have a functioning digestive system. It is also beneficial for individuals with swallowing difficulties, anorexia, malabsorption, or those who have undergone gastrointestinal (GI) surgery.

Drugs Affecting GI Tract Motility: Dopamine Receptor Antagonists
243
Prokinetic agents are specialized medications that stimulate gastrointestinal (GI) motility, promoting food movement through the GI tract. Dopamine, an inhibitory neurotransmitter, plays a significant role in this process, reducing GI motility and indirectly controlling the speed of digestion. Dopamine receptor antagonists, such as metoclopramide and domperidone, offer a unique advantage as prokinetic agents.
